- Jamal ZabetanMar 26, 2021 · 5 years agoYes, it is possible to transfer cryptocurrencies from Degiro or Flatex to a hardware wallet. By doing so, you can enhance the security of your digital assets by storing them offline. To transfer cryptocurrencies, you will need to follow these steps: 1. Set up a hardware wallet: Choose a reliable hardware wallet such as Ledger or Trezor and set it up according to the instructions provided. 2. Generate a receiving address: In your hardware wallet, generate a receiving address for the specific cryptocurrency you want to transfer. 3. Withdraw from Degiro or Flatex: Log in to your Degiro or Flatex account, navigate to the cryptocurrency withdrawal section, and enter the receiving address generated in your hardware wallet. Specify the amount you want to transfer and confirm the withdrawal. 4. Wait for confirmation: The transfer may take some time to be confirmed on the blockchain. Once the transaction is confirmed, your cryptocurrencies will be securely stored in your hardware wallet. It's important to note that each platform may have its own specific steps for cryptocurrency withdrawals, so it's recommended to consult their official documentation or contact their customer support for detailed instructions.
